This proposal cites a lack of access to safe water and basic sanitation, presence of water-related illness, and time spent collecting and transporting water as major challenges. The team recommends a Water Market, creating an efficient localized water distribution network to bridge the last mile. Using a tiered network of buyers and sellers, clean water can reach the end consumer by enabling the commercialization of water distribution in local communities.
